Teak is a dense, coarse grained hardwood that has been used for centuries in boat building and furniture making. Renowned for its high oil content, it makes elegant outdoor furniture that lasts for many years.

During the first 12 months of weathering you may find the grain lifts slightly and small cracks may appear on the end grains. Please rest assured this will not affect the structure of your furniture and will subside over time. If you would like to remove it, simply rub the surface of the wood with some fine grade (180-240 grit) sandpaper (being sure to work in the direction of the timber grain) during the initial weathering.

TreatmentTeak is a strong, stable material that when left outside will simply weather to a beautiful silvery grey. Whether you decide to retain the colour or let it naturally fade, we thought it would be useful to outline the different options. Whatever you choose to do, you can be confident that the high oil content in the teak will ensure it lasts and lasts, even in our English summers!

1. Leave to age

Your Bordeaux Furniture comes untreated so you can leave it to weather to a beautiful silvery grey colour. This will not affect its strength or durability.

2. Exterior Isoguard Treatment

This is the treatment we would strongly recommend. It is a unique product that preserves the natural colour and beauty of the timber, prevents UV discolouration and protects the wood against the elements.

How Does it Work? Isoguard works in an innovative way. Instead of applying a layer on top of your timber, IsoGuard is designed to penetrate the timber surface and bond with each wood fibre at a molecular level. More importantly Isoguard does not like to bond to itself. This advanced technology offers several major benefits. Firstly you only need one application after applying the exterior primer. In fact a further application will not achieve anything at all! Secondly it means that the natural beauty of the timber is preserved as there is no surface build up. Repairs are wonderfully simple as a second treatment will only react with unprotected wood created by any damage or subsequent repair.

What Can it Do?IsoGuard will protect your wood against most accidents, including spillages of water, tea, coffee, wine, fizzy drinks, vinegar, olive oil, milk and lemon juice. After one hour there should be no visible damage on well maintained and treated timber. After 6 hours you will find slight damage from vinegar. After 24 hours you will get slight damage from coffee, vinegar, milk and lemon juice. We recommend that you wipe up spillages as soon as you find them.

How do you Apply It? Isoguard Exterior Primer and Treatment Oil are very easy to apply, and a little goes a long way.

Isoguard Exterior PrimerNew wood: 1 litre = +/- 15 to 20 m2Restoration: 1 litre = +/-10 m2

ApplicationPrimer: 1. Lightly sand the area and remove all dust

2. Ensure the furniture is completely dry and apply the Isoguard Exterior Primer with a cloth, brush or sponge 3. Thoroughly remove all excess with a clean cloth

Treatment Oil: 1. Apply the Isoguard Oil with a cloth, brush or sponge and leave for 2 minutes 2. Thoroughly remove all excess with a clean cloth 3. After treating don’t forget to soak your oily cloth in water to avoid a fire risk

The treatment will need 24-36hrs curing time before the surface is protected, and it takes 3 weeks for the timber to be fully cured. During this time we would recommend cleaning the surface with a dry cloth (no liquids) in the first week, a damp cloth in the second and then soapy water thereafter.

3. Other Teak Oil & Water Treatments

There are various other Teak & Tung oil and water based treatments on the market which will maintain the colour of your teak. Nearly all these treatments must be re-applied every 2 – 6 months. It should be noted that the use of these oils will not increase the life of the timber; however they will slightly deepen the colour and prevent stains from seeping into the timber grain.

The use of varnish or any type of polyurethane finish or sealers should be avoided as they will not adhere to the naturally oily timber.

General CareHere are a few additional tips to help look after your beautiful teak furniture:

• Teakcontainsnaturaltanninsthatmayleachoutofthetimberduringthefirstfewrainshowers,sotrytoavoidplacing your furniture on a porous surface, such as a flagstone terrace, during the initial weathering process.

• Ifyourteakfurniturerequirescleaning,useanormalhouseholdbristlebrush(nottoohard)andsomewarm,mildly soapy water. Finish by washing the product down with clean water. We do not recommend the use of high pressure hoses, steel wool or steel wire brushes, as any residue left in the grain will rust and discolour the wood.

• Ifyoudon’tapplyaprotectivefinishtotheteakitmayscratchordentmoreeasily,andspillsmaystainthewood;so make sure you clean them up as soon as possible.

Neptune’s cushions are made from Duratex 75 which is soft to the touch and gives high protection from everyday wear and tear.

All of our outdoor cushions have removable and washable covers, which have a quick-drying splash-proof coating. This will allow any water based liquids to simply roll from the fabric if tackled quickly. This also means that they can be left outdoors in the rain and will dry very fast.

All fillings are foam or fibre and compliant with UK FR regulations to ensure they are suitable for use in a conservatory.

CareAny spillages on the cushions should be mopped up as quickly as possible with an absorbent cloth. Covers should be washed on a 30°C wash. Please note that after approximately 5-6 washes the splash proof coating may lose some of its effectiveness.

Dark coloured cushions should be stored out of sunlight when not in use to prevent fading.

Neptune Garden Furniture is designed to live outside and as such is manufactured to a very high standard. However, here are some handy tips to help prolong its life even further:

• Storeyourfurnitureinsideduringthewinter.Wecannotguaranteeyourfurnitureisfrostproofsoitwillhelpto protect it from the harsh winter weather. Just make sure you dry it thoroughly first to avoid mould spots.

• Bewaryofusingcoverstoprotectagainstfrostascondensationcanformunderneaththem.

• Duringthesummermonthscoversareveryusefulforheavyrain.Justmakesuretheydonottouchthefurniture to avoid moisture forming on the surface.

A last bit of advice…All furniture should be lifted and moved rather than dragged to prevent any damage to the product or the area in which you are using them.
